Abstract
The utility model discloses a novel high elasticity sports shoes, its technical scheme main points are: this kind of novel high elasticity sports shoes, including sole, upper of a shoe and shoe-pad, the upper of a shoe is fixed in the sole upper end, the shoe-pad is arranged in the shoes chamber, the sole adopts the elasticity material to make, the sole up end is equipped with a plurality of recesses that are used for the extension, the fixed first cloth piece in sole upper end, the shoe-pad has set gradually film, elastic layer and second cloth piece from bottom to top, film, elastic layer and second cloth piece all reciprocal anchorage, the outer terminal surface of sole is equipped with the protective layer.

Referring to fig. 1-4, the working principle of the present embodiment is as follows: through recess 11's setting, the ductility of sole 1 has been increased, the user is after walking, the part that the foot was trampled can compare other parts softer, and recess 11 can make the foot trample partial recess 11 more obvious, and the ductility is higher, therefore the user is after wearing, shoes can more and more agree with the foot type, the travelling comfort is stronger, three-layer setting through shoe-pad 3, the compliance has been strengthened promptly, there is the gas permeability that has, and the through-hole 30 of 3 pieces of shoe-pad 31 can match mutually with recess 11 and form circulation air circulation in, the air discharge is stronger.
This kind of novel high elasticity sports shoes, including sole 1, upper of a shoe 2 and shoe-pad 3, upper of a shoe 2 is fixed in 1 upper end of sole, shoe-pad 3 is arranged in the shoes chamber, sole 1 adopts the elasticity material to make, 1 up end of sole is equipped with a plurality of recesses 11 that are used for the extension, the fixed first cloth piece 4 in 1 upper end of sole, shoe-pad 3 has set gradually film 31, elastic layer 32 and second cloth piece 33 from bottom to top, film 31, elastic layer 32 and second cloth piece 33 are all fixed each other, 1 outer terminal surface of sole is equipped with the protective layer.
Through the cotton setting of 4 powerful of first cloth, strengthen more, the resilience of shoes.
As a modified embodiment, the half sole part and the heel part of the bottom sheet 31 of the insole 3 are provided with a plurality of through holes 30, and the plurality of through holes 30 are opposite to the elastic layer 32.
The through holes 30 can enable the human body to exhaust all the time in the walking process, and the arrangement of the grooves 11 is combined to form the effect of internal circulation exhaust.
As a modified embodiment, the elastic layer 32 is made of sponge or strong cotton or memory cotton pad.
Through the setting of above-mentioned elastic layer 32, the compliance of shoe-pad 3 has been increased, and adopt the memory sponge also can form foot memory, and the dress time is more agreeable with the foot type after for a long time, and the cotton resilience force that can increase shoe-pad 3 of energetically.
As an improved specific implementation manner, the elastic material is a rubber-plastic foam material.
The rubber-plastic foaming material has the characteristics of heat preservation, flex resistance, heat conductivity coefficient, water vapor permeability and low water absorption rate, and is more comfortable to use.
As a modified embodiment, the first cloth piece 4 and the second cloth piece 33 are both made of high-strength cotton.
The rebound effect of the whole shoe is enhanced.
As a modified specific implementation mode, the protective layer of the sole 1 is a rubber film, and the rubber film is formed by uniformly wrapping the outer end of the sole 1 with a liquid rubber material and then hardening the liquid rubber material.
Through the arrangement of the rubber film, the outer edge of the sole 1 can be protected in the daily shape on the premise of not influencing the performance, and the abrasion caused by scratching is prevented.
As a modified specific embodiment, the front end surface of the sole 1 is provided with a water leading part 10 which inclines upwards.
The arrangement of the water guide part 10 and the water-stop cloth piece 21 can further stop splashed water drops on the feet in rainy days.
As a modified specific embodiment, the front end surface of the upper 2 is provided with a water-blocking cloth 21 for blocking water.
As a modified embodiment, the side edges of the upper 2 are provided with a plurality of reinforcing ribs 22, and the plurality of reinforcing ribs 22 are combined to form a decorative sheet.
The decorative sheet is beautiful and can enhance the stability without affecting the softness of the upper 2.
As an improved embodiment, the pulling belts 20 for pulling are arranged at the tongue and the heel of the upper 2.
By the arrangement of the pulling belt 20, the user can wear shoes or hang the shoes more conveniently.
